    Gingersnaps

    Recipe By :Carol Peterson
    Serving Size : 0 Preparation Time :0:00
    Categories : Cookies/Bars Family Recipes
    Signature Dishes

    Amount Measure Ingredient -- Preparation Method
    -------- ------------ --------------------------------
    3/4 cup vegetable shortening -- or lard*
    1 cup granulated sugar
    1/4 cup molasses
    1 large egg
    2 teaspoons baking soda
    1/2 teaspoon ground cloves
    1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
    1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
    2 cups all-purpose flour

    *Do not use butter or margarine - you'll wind up with ginger crepes
    instead of cookies

    Combine ingredients in order given.
    Roll dough into balls the size of a walnut. Dip one side in sugar.
    Place dough balls, sugar side up, on ungreased cookie sheet.
    Bake 10-12 minutes at 375°F. (9 minutes)

    Source:
    "adapted from a recipe by Brer Rabbit Molasses"
